PC: Pavillion
OS: XP
Sound Card: Soundblaster Audigy SE
Hello, my grandparents have an HP Pavillion Desktop with XP, and they let a computer tech work on it. I believe he installed more RAM, and they tried to have him reinstall Windows or use PC Recovery but I'm not sure if he did that or not. He took it to the shop and brought it back the next day. I would have done it myself but I was unsure of what would happen to the wireless internet if I used PC Recovery on the desktop that was plugged in to the modem.
Anyway when he brought it back and plugged it in, he asked her if the soundcard had been changed (It had been changed to an SoundBlaster Audigy SE by us with no problems) and she told him yes. I wasn't there, but now the sound works fine, but when we plug her headset and mic in, it doesn't work. I brought mine over (she lives two houses down) and it doesn't work either. Even thought the headset is plugged in, it still plays sound out of the speakers like there are no headphones. We plugged them in the front and the back. Can anyone help? Thank you.

When requesting help, you should always include the make/model of the computer and/or monitor. This information is necessary for us to review the specifications of them.
Have you checked in the Control Panel (Start / Control Panel / Sound) to see if the headset and mic are shown? This is a common problem with a new install. Also, check the settings in the software that came with the sound card. It may have to be setup there, as well.
